Deleted Configuration Files and disabled Cloud Saving after resolution bug breaks compatibility
Changing resolution breaks compatibility
If you change the resolution of the game, the game might scale to a 300 pixel window, causing it to break on Linux compatibility layers
I disabled Steam Cloud Saving, and deleted all of the metadata (/home/[USER]/.steam/steam/steamapps/compatdata/[GAMEID]) and configuration files that come with the installation, and that's leftover from the /steam/steamapps/common/TGAAC directory to fix compatibility issues with a resolution bug.
